Quick Facts About The Beech Tree Hotel

The Beech Tree Hotel certainly has some glaring weaknesses based on the comments provided. One of the most significant weaknesses is the poor service and attitude of the staff. Multiple reviewers mention disrespectful and unhygienic behavior from the staff, including mishandling of cutlery and allowing people to sit in reserved seats. This kind of behavior not only creates a negative dining experience but also shows a lack of professionalism and basic customer service skills.
Another weakness mentioned by several reviewers is the cleanliness of the premises. The floors are described as dirty and slippery, and the toilets are consistently flooded and filled with strewn toilet paper. This not only creates an unattractive environment for guests but also poses a safety hazard. The fact that elderly patrons and children have nearly fallen due to the slippery floors is a clear indication of the lack of attention to maintenance and cleanliness.
The lack of proper management is another weakness highlighted in the comments. Several reviewers mention that the restaurant was understaffed or poorly organized, leading to delays and confusion. In one instance, a group of people had to huddle together in their coats due to the lack of heating in the pub. This kind of mismanagement creates a poor atmosphere for patrons and can significantly impact the overall dining experience.
Furthermore, there are complaints about the communication and organization of the restaurant. One reviewer mentions not receiving a promised email with the Christmas day menu, and another mentions receiving a menu with errors. The lack of clear communication and organization is evident in the confusion surrounding the reservation and seating process on Christmas day. This lack of attention to detail and organization further adds to the dissatisfaction of the customers.
On the other hand, there are some strengths mentioned in the comments. One reviewer positively mentions the quality of the food, specifically praising the beef. Additionally, there is mention of a play area for kids and a coloring book to entertain young patrons, indicating some effort to cater to families.
Another strength mentioned is the presence of activities such as a pool table, snooker table, and dart board, as well as the availability of great beer. These amenities create an opportunity for customers to engage in entertainment while visiting the pub.
However, it is clear that the strengths mentioned in the comments are overshadowed by the numerous weaknesses. The negative experiences related to service, cleanliness, management, and communication greatly outweigh the positive aspects of the food and entertainment options.
In conclusion, The Beech Tree Hotel has significant weaknesses when it comes to service, cleanliness, management, and communication. The disrespectful and unhygienic behavior of staff, the unclean premises and toilets, the lack of proper management and organization, and the poor communication and organization all contribute to an overall negative dining experience. While there are mentions of decent food and entertainment options, these strengths are not enough to overcome the substantial weaknesses.

Absolutely awful. We were a family of 10 who had booked for Christmas day to be told on arrival that our table wasn't ready. Then told we can't keep places we have to take whoever comes in although we had paid a £120 deposit.The way I was spoken to was shocking and my children were discussed. The lady/person running the place had no manners and appeared drunk serving us.the premises were filthy dirty floors were slippery and the toilets were flooded. I wish I had an opportunity to thank the chef though as if the place had any proper management the food would be lovely. We will never step foot inside the place again

After booking and paying the deposit, I was advised I'd recieve an email with our Christmas day menu. I'm still waiting! My brother in law managed to get hold of a menu which did not come without errors! So poor was the menu I needed to call to work out what was actually being offered. To my surprise THE OWNER could not confirm and got the chef to call me. This did not settle me well for the service ahead and had serious reservations and considered cancelling.
I gave them the benefit of doubt and went ahead with the booking, however, My dissatisfaction did not end there. Upon arrival Christmas day, we were met with a 20min delay. Mortified, we watched the staff dress a table for us. While there were several tables already dressed and ready but not a party if 7 who had pre booked weeks earlier?! After being ignored the first time I asked why, only to be fed the excuse of not knowing if they were going to be open! This resulted in 7 of us squished on a table built for 6!!
Food finally arrived, which there was little complaint but was nothing more than mediocre. Dishes were left on out table for over 30mins and after 2.5 hours was still waiting for dessert! Which we eventually asked to be boxed up to take home, we forfeited our cheese board as the wait was not worth it.
Poor management all round! Staff were lovely and friendly but were also complaining of their service. I should've cancelled and lost out on the deposit instead of wasting over £300 on a service that my 12 year old daughter could've pulled off better.
